tinkershell, there is simply no way of knowing if your budget will work for a visit that is 18 months away. Since taxes and fees add 15% to a room%26#39;s cost, to do two nights for $500, you are actually looking for a room rate of just under $220 a night. Just as a means of comparison, the average room currently goes for $300 (or more) a night.
